Condition: USED LIKE NEW Brand: Ramset Model: 40066 The Ramset TriggerShot 0.22 Caliber Powder Actuated Tool is great for completing small do-it-yourself projects. Use for instant fastening into concrete, masonry or steel. This handy tool works with 1/2 in. to 3 in. fasteners (not included) and has a single-shot trigger that's easy to use.. Oversized padded palm grip for recoil absorption. No hammer needed: Simply pull trigger for easy actuation. Versatile: Use for various applications with 3" capacity. Ideal for small do-it-yourself projects. Use for instant fastening into concrete, masonry or steel. Single-shot trigger is easy to use. Common applications include 2x4 framing, electrical boxes, drywall track, furring strips and plywood sub-flooring. Cushioned grip for comfort. For use with 0.22 caliber powder loads and Ramset fasteners (not included). Hammer-free tool requires 1/2 in. to 3 in. fasteners (not included). . Actuated Tool Type: Tool. Color Family: Black. Kit: No. Load Caliber (in.): 0.22 in. Power Tool Features: Cushioned Grip. Product Weight (lb.): 3.7 lb. Tools Product Type: Power Tool. Type of Actuation: Trigger. Maximum Size Fastener Fired: 3. Minimum size fastener fired (in.): .5. Product Depth (in.): 2.5 in. Product Height (in.): 6.25 in. Product Width (in.): 16.5 in.
